Best Customer Loyalty Programs to Boost Restaurant Retention

Customer loyalty programs for restaurants are structured marketing strategies designed to reward diners for repeat visits, referrals, and ongoing patronage.

Jun 24, 2025 - 10:53
 3
Best Customer Loyalty Programs to Boost Restaurant Retention
Customer loyalty programs for restaurants

In the highly competitive restaurant industry, great food and service alone aren’t always enough to keep customers coming back. With countless dining options available, restaurant owners must go the extra mile to create memorable experiences and strong relationships with their patrons. This is where well-crafted customer loyalty programs for restaurants come into play.

Customer loyalty programs help restaurants retain existing patrons, increase repeat visits, boost word-of-mouth referrals, and build lasting brand relationships. Whether you run a small café or a large restaurant chain, a loyalty strategy can be the key to long-term profitability and customer engagement.

What Are Restaurant Loyalty Programs?

Customer loyalty programs for restaurants are structured marketing strategies designed to reward diners for repeat visits, referrals, and ongoing patronage. These programs often offer points, discounts, free items, or exclusive access in exchange for continued business.

Unlike general marketing campaigns, loyalty programs target existing customers, aiming to increase frequency and spending while making each customer feel appreciated. They can be as simple as a digital punch card or as advanced as an app-based points and rewards system integrated with CRM software.

Why Loyalty Programs Are Essential in the Food Industry

Dining habits have shifted dramatically with the rise of online food delivery, mobile ordering, and ever-evolving consumer preferences. Restaurants that fail to adapt may lose customers to competitors who offer better value, convenience, and engagement.

Here’s why customer loyalty programs for restaurants are more important than ever:

  1. Repeat Business is More Profitable
    It costs five times more to acquire a new customer than to retain an existing one. Loyalty programs help ensure customers keep coming back.

  2. Boost Average Order Value
    Reward programs can be structured to encourage larger orders or frequent add-ons.

  3. Enhance Brand Experience
    Loyalty programs offer a platform to build deeper emotional connections through exclusive rewards and personalized service.

  4. Data Collection
    You gain valuable insights into customer behavior, preferences, and spending patterns.

  5. Competitive Advantage
    Offering a loyalty program differentiates your brand in a crowded marketplace.

In essence, you’re not just increasing sales—you’re building a customer base that feels connected and appreciated.

Types of Loyalty Programs for Restaurants

There are several models of loyalty programs, each with its own advantages. The right one depends on your restaurant’s size, budget, and clientele.

1. Point-Based Programs

Customers earn points for each purchase, which can be redeemed for discounts or free items. Simple, familiar, and effective.

2. Tiered Loyalty Programs

These offer escalating rewards based on customer status—Bronze, Silver, Gold, etc. This model motivates more spending to reach the next level.

3. Visit-Based Programs

Every time a customer visits or orders, they move closer to a reward—perfect for quick-service or fast-casual restaurants.

4. Subscription-Based Models

Popularized by brands like Panera Bread, this model offers perks like free delivery or drinks for a monthly fee.

5. Gamified Engagement

Incorporate challenges, streaks, and contests to make loyalty fun and interactive.

Top Features in Modern Restaurant Loyalty Programs

To compete in the digital age, your program should include:

  • Mobile Accessibility: Customers should be able to track and redeem rewards via a mobile app.

  • POS Integration: Sync with your point-of-sale system for seamless tracking and reporting.

  • Personalized Offers: Use purchase history to provide targeted deals.

  • Referral Bonuses: Encourage customers to bring their friends.

  • Multi-Channel Access: Let customers earn and redeem points whether they dine in, order online, or through third-party apps.

Examples of Successful Restaurant Loyalty Programs

Several well-known restaurants have nailed the loyalty game:

1. Starbucks Rewards

Offers personalized promotions, free items, and birthday treats through a mobile app. It also integrates with their ordering and payment systems.

2. Domino’s Piece of the Pie Rewards

Customers earn points for every order, redeemable for free pizza. It works across all platforms, from website to mobile app.

3. Chipotle Rewards

Incorporates gamification with occasional bonus point events, driving both visits and digital engagement.

4. Barbeque Nation’s Smiles Rewards

Popular in India, this program rewards diners for visits and spending, with tiers that unlock greater perks and exclusive experiences.

How to Launch Your Own Loyalty Program

If you’re ready to start using customer loyalty programs for restaurants, follow these steps:

  1. Define Your Goals
    Do you want to increase visit frequency, boost order value, or enhance customer retention?

  2. Choose a Model
    Select the type of loyalty program that fits your business model and target audience.

  3. Select a Platform
    Consider loyalty software like Punchh, Loyverse, or Petpooja for easy integration and tracking.

  4. Train Your Staff
    Ensure your team understands the program and can encourage customers to join.

  5. Promote It Well
    Use email, social media, receipts, and in-store signage to raise awareness.

  6. Monitor and Improve
    Track KPIs such as participation rate, redemption rate, and repeat customer revenue to refine your strategy.

Effective Loyalty Programs in Local Markets

Local restaurants are also finding success with creative loyalty ideas:

  • Birthday Clubs offering a free meal during the birthday month

  • Chef’s Table Invitations for frequent diners

  • Charity Tie-ins where loyalty points can be donated to causes

  • Punch Cards for “buy 5, get 1 free” deals

These humanize the dining experience and promote long-term engagement.

Final Thoughts

In the restaurant business, great food draws people in—but memorable experiences and consistent engagement keep them coming back. Customer loyalty programs for restaurants are not just promotional tools—they're long-term strategies for building stronger customer relationships, increasing profitability, and staying relevant in a fast-paced market.

If done right, these programs can turn casual diners into lifelong fans—one reward at a time.